After 14 years as a Drama Teacher and Subject Leader of Performing Arts, Nicola moved away from the classroom and set up her own business as a Virtual Assistant, specialising in all things systems and tech. 

Nicola shares her experience of struggling against an ever-changing educational system, “working harder, but feeling worse”, before deciding to step away to pursue a new passion. In this episode, we talk about all things ‘VA’ (Virtual Assistant) so if you’re interested in building a business or pursuing a pathway as a Virtual Assistant, you’ve got to give this one a listen!
